Ok I've been wearing the 440 lows for a few weeks.  First week was rough, going to a cupsole from a life in vulcs was one obstacle, but the inside where the arch is was killing my flat flipper feet, just cramping and general bad vibes, and just feeling kinda too tight mid foot.  I can still feel the pressure on my arch, but now it just feels nice.  Finally broke in I guess, but probably aren't the perfect shape for my foot anyway.  Loving the heel on them, soft heels on vulcs were what made me start looking for a cup. 

Also, it felt like I was hovering between the concave for a while, and I couldn't ollie in them for a good while, just felt like I was on stilts or something, totally seperated from my board, but now that's settled down and I can control my board again. 

So yeah, loving them.  Holding up super well too, they feel like a really strong shoe so far.
[close]

Went from blazers to #440's. Went on a skate trip and three days in my feet were destroyed. The board feel you describe is what turns me off of cups. There wasn't a cupsole that I've skated were that hasn't happened to me. Also the flick always felt like I was missing my flick. Like I had to put my whole foot on the board and wrench out a kick flip. The first time skating the 440's it was completely different. Board feel was meh, not like vulcs. But my flick was there. The floating ollies were gone as well. Such a good shoe. I think my first pair(tan with black sole) lasted me more than a month. Foot protection could be a little better. Was thinking about getting some fp insoles in the next pair i skate.
Yeah it's still giving me solid outside foot aches, probably due to them not bending with my foot like vulcs, but it's getting better.  And yeah have been wondering about insoles, some dead flat, slightly thicker insoles to make my foot feel solid in there without having to wrench laces could be good.  The downside of stiffer shoes when you're used to slippers is that you notice the shoe, like it's not moving with your foot 100%, which kinda drives me mad, but it's getting better.  I could skate semi loose Vans Eras as they easily move with your foot, but these need to be tied up solid to not give me that feeling.

Copped those $40 808 Blue/White Tiagos and holy shit do they run small for me. I'm an 11 and got an 11.5. Still feels slightly too small. May need to try a 12 in these to see if these work. They feel much better than the 1010 but still have that mid/rear foot arch soreness since they're not wide enough back there for me.

The 1010 in 11.5 fit better, but not by much. Maybe NB# shoes aren't for me?

Odd thing is that I tried the wheat ones from drop 1 in store in 11.5 of the 808 and they were slightly roomier than these, which gave me hope when buyin. Idk what gives with NB# sizing but it's still all over the place for me.  Yet I want to like and skate their shoes so badly , but they're making it so damn difficult.
